If you want to use the titles of your slides as the table of contents, you can copy those titles from Outline View and paste them on the table of contents slide. Go to View > Outline View in the ribbon. You’ll see the outline of your slideshow on the left.

WebBy default, adding a Table of Contents can make it easy for the reader to locate document content quickly. The Table of Contents allows jumping from one location to another. Word offers several ways to create a Table of Contents. Some of the common ways: 1. Create a pre-defined Table of Contents (simplest way).
